Filming in Wismar: Holding bans cause trouble with residents!

In the picturesque city Wismar> It will be exciting again! The popular ZDF crime series "Soko Wismar" captivates the spectators, and that means: filming, filming, filming! Over four million households are looking forward to the Baltic Sea with the team of investigators. But the price for the exciting entertainment? Covered streets and parking spaces that do not always go well with the locals.

In November the city will again become the setting for the film crew. On Monday, November 11th, the Schulstraße, Krönkenhagen, Bademutterstraße and Gerberstraße will be transformed into a film set - and from 6 a.m. to 8 p.m. But that's not all: On Wednesday, November 13th, Stockholmer Straße is taboo between the Kruse memory and the lion memory from 12 noon to 7 p.m.

Holding bans in the city center

On Thursday, November 14th, the film team moves to Lagerstraße and the old wooden port. The filming is made here from 6 a.m. to 8 p.m., while in Ernst-Scheel-Straße there is also a stopping ban from 6 a.m. to 3 p.m. On Monday, November 18, Breite Straße, Bademutterstraße, Bohrstraße and Krönkenhagen are affected from 6 a.m. to 8 p.m. And on Tuesday, November 19, there will also be no parking spaces in Heide and Neustadt from 6 a.m. to 10 a.m. The anticipation of new criminal cases is great, but the restrictions for the residents are inevitable!
